Road Construction Update for Langlade County

By Antigo Times
July 2, 2015
865
0

Langlade County

Highway: WIS 17

Location: Lincoln County CCC to Dump Road (Langlade County)

Schedule: May 26, 2015 to late July 2015

Cost: $1.7 million

Description: Crews will resurface the roadway, repair four culvert pipes, and replace four culvert pipes along WIS 17. Additional improvements include reconstructing the WIS 17/Lincoln County B intersection, lengthening the northbound bypass lane at the intersection of WIS 17/First Lake Road, reinstalling centerline rumble strips, and replacing the guard rail at County CCC.

Traffic impacts: Motorists can expect to encounter lane closures, flagging operations, and temporary traffic signals.

 

Highway: WIS 47

Location: South Rollwood Road to Pond Street

Schedule: May 18, 2015 to July 25, 2015

Cost: $1.2 million

Description: Crews will replace the WIS 47 bridge over the Red River (Phlox). Crews will also extend the box culvert on WIS 47 over the West Branch of the Red River (Norwood) and remove the existing guardrail. Additional improvements include installation of sidewalk on the north side of WIS 47, erosion control, and the construction of a retaining wall.

Traffic impacts:

Norwood

  • Motorists can expect to encounter single lane closures and temporary traffic signals on WIS 47 between South Rollwood Road and Trout Road.

Phlox

  • WIS 47 is closed between Hillview Road and Pond Street for the replacement of the bridge. Traffic is detoured via US 45, WIS 64, and WIS 55.

Motorists are reminded to drive with caution in the work zone and should be prepared to encounter slow moving trucks. Motorists should slow down, use caution and stay alert when driving through construction zones. To avoid delays, consider taking an alternative route and avoid peak travel periods.

Construction-related traffic impacts are subject to change and are dependent on favorable weather conditions and construction status.
